15.Giles

From the Late Latin name Aegidius, which is derived from Greek αιγιδιον (aigidion) meaning "young goat". Saint Giles was an 8th-century miracle worker who came to southern France from Greece. He is regarded as the patron saint of the crippled.

72.Gildea

Gildea Name Meaning. Irish: reduced Anglicized form of Gaelic Mac Giolla Dhé 'son of the servant of God', from Dia 'God'. The name originated with a monastic family in Donegal in the 11th century.

91.Gilead

Gilead was a mountainous region east of the Jordan River divided among the tribes of Reuben, Gad, and Manasseh, and situated in Jordan. It is also referred to by the Aramaic name Yegar-Sahadutha, which carries the same meaning as the Hebrew Gileed, namely: "heap [of stones] of testimony" (Genesis 31:47-48).
